Chapter 15 Credits

Although she has a double-S-level talent, Xiao Lin is actually a poor student since she was a child, especially she hates the liberal arts that need to be memorized. She originally thought that she would never get involved in her life after graduation, but the course schedule in front of him gave him a heavy blow.

The discussion group created by sophomore year-old Chen Yu once again read rows of speeches. It seems that other class monitors were also speechless about the last three compulsory courses.

Chen Yu: "The Norma World is not a deserted place. If you want to be a qualified colonist, knowing yourself and your enemy is a necessary condition. When you are asked to choose courses such as Orc, Fishman, Dragon, etc. in the future, you will understand how simple the freshman course is!"

"Then I want to add that the course schedule you received is only the first grade course for the freshman semester, but it does not mean that you can graduate from the freshman after passing the exams of these courses." Chen Yu continued.

"What's the meaning?"

"You can't meet this condition by 300 credits in the freshman year, and the Black Iron level personal strength. You can only rely on these courses. Oh, you can turn to the last form, which contains the corresponding credits for each course, and you can get the corresponding credits by passing the exam."

Xiao Lin quickly turned to the last page and found that there was indeed a corresponding credit table. Each course of basic course has 10 credits and each course of compulsory course has 15 credits. Among them, Norma Common Language requires a Class IV exam certificate to get these 15 credits.

Foreign Language CET-4 Examination! What the hell is this!

Xiao Lin felt a dark feeling before his eyes. Thinking of the CET-4 exam that he passed four consecutive times in college, he really had the urge to leave this damn academy immediately.

In this course selection schedule, each freshman needs to take at least 7 courses, but there are only 85 credits in total. Even if you pass the exam, you will not be able to graduate from your freshman year.

Someone raised this question in the discussion group.

Chen Yu's explanation was quick: "Shuguang students are open schools. You should be able to notice that the courses are very short, the basic courses are only one month, and the compulsory courses are only three months at most. After the class is over, those who pass the course can get advanced course schedules. Those who fail to pass the course will continue to take the make-up exam. Those who fail the course for a semester will need to retake the course. Please remind me that the make-up exam is free, but re-taking will require redemption points."

Xiao Lin also raised a question: "What's the matter with the personal strength of the Black Iron level?"

"The personal strength level classification of Shuguang students is divided into several levels, including black iron, bronze, silver, gold, dark gold, legend, epic and legend. The subsequent levels will not be mentioned for the time being. The college defines the strength of the black iron level as the total attribute value exceeds 100, and then pass the qualification examination. The specific standards will be explained by your teacher during class."

"Who is our teacher?"

"This may be the case. The simple course is basically composed of sophomore and junior seniors. However, if any graduate is bored, he may also give you a substitute. Although the chance is relatively low, if you encounter great luck, the experience that graduates have is definitely not comparable to that of students in school!"

Although Chen Yu only gave answers to the course, and as for other things, such as the new world that many people care about, they all passed by perfunctorily, this has already made these acting class monitors express enough surprises.

For example, they know that counselors are actually repetitive students who failed to graduate from the last freshman. To put it bluntly, in addition to one year of learning experience, they are not much worse than counselors in terms of talent or ability.

For example, credits, most of the time normal students can only rely on desperately taking a large number of courses and spend more study time in exchange for enough credits.

But for talented students with stronger strength, they have faster ways to get credits, such as monthly exams once a month, which is similar to admission tests. In a completely simulated real environment, they can get credits and redemption points rewards if they meet the conditions. Of course, the difficulty of the monthly exam is much more difficult than the admission test.

In terms of course selection, Chen Yu also gave a lot of very useful suggestions, such as the elective courses that are best connected to each other. For courses such as basic swordsmanship and basic knife skills, you must take the secondary courses for body training or strength. If you are elective for heavy weapons such as axe and hammer, physical fitness-related courses are essential.

Although the academy does not prohibit dual practice or even multiple practices, he suggests that freshmen should focus on a certain type of weapon course. Even if they need to practice more, they should focus on the same type, such as short swords, short swords, heavy swords with main body skills, and axes and hammers.

Finally, Chen Yu repeatedly emphasized that dual cultivation of magic and martial arts is a taboo!

Of course, this world is not a game. It does not exist. When you choose a warrior profession, you will never be able to use spells. There are no so-called magical and martial arts barriers in the novels, whether it is spells or martial arts, as long as you meet sufficient conditions, anyone can learn it.

The advantages of dual cultivation of magic and martial arts are self-evident. The all-round attack methods can allow you to adapt to various enemies, but the disadvantages are also obvious, that is time!

"The advantages of magic and martial arts dual cultivation are very obvious in the first stage of the first grade. It can even be said to crush any other single-cultivator who is of the same level and talent. However, the advantages of sophomore year have basically disappeared. From the junior year, with more and more powerful martial arts courses being opened, magic and martial arts dual cultivation has basically become useless."

Chen Yu seemed very serious on this issue: "The reason is that there is not enough time. If you compare the course to a tree, the more branches the tree will grow, and each branch will extend more forks. The dual cultivation of magic and martial arts often means that you have to spend two or three times or even six or seven times of time and energy. The best graduates dare not say that they can learn all the courses."

"In the two hundred years since Shuguang students founded the school, countless senior students have left us with painful lessons, so remembering this point, it is a taboo to practice both magic and martial arts!"

As the chat continued and deepened, the squad leader showed increasing expectations and excitement. Most of the time, Xiao Lin silently watched the chat content, and then suddenly realized something.

Chen Yu seemed to be instilling an elite consciousness in them. They are the acting class monitors and talented students who stand out from thousands of freshmen. They stand at a higher starting point than ordinary students and will also gain more achievements and honors in the future. Therefore, Chen Yu encouraged them to never meet the lowest upgrade standard of 300 credits and Black Iron level.

That's right, this condition is just the minimum standard for going from freshman to sophomore, which should be achieved by most people, but as elites and class leaders, they should have higher standards, and this standard will determine who they become grade chiefs, whether they will enter the student union in the future, and even directly determine their status in the new world.

If he is a counselor, he may not say this to them. The counselor is just an ordinary student who resigns and struggles to become a sophomore. However, Chen Yu is different. He is the sophomore year-old, which means that he was once the class monitor, and also a talented student, and has a broader future.

As the saying goes, Chen Yu is more aware of what these squad leaders need and what they want to pursue, and he undoubtedly successfully provoked everyone's competition.

However, among the twelve squad leaders, Xiao Lin said that he was under great pressure.

From the chat content, we can see that although the total attribute value of other agents is not as high as 46 like Gu Xiaoyue, it basically has about 30, and the highest one even reaches 38 points, which is slightly inferior to Gu Xiaoyue.

In contrast, Xiao Lin's total attributes did not exceed 10. Oh no, with the help of the basic short sword master of LV2, he was a little in tears with the total attribute value of only 10 points.

It was already very late. After Chen Yu's repeated urging, everyone reluctantly ended the chat and filled out the course selection schedule quickly.

Xiao Lin only thought for a few minutes, and there was really nothing to choose. In the first table, he chose basic swordsmanship because his novice weapon is dagger. If he chooses other courses, he must first consider using dagger and then exchanging suitable weapons with others, or directly purchase new weapons with redemption points.

This is also what Chen Yu learned. Although the college seems generous in life, the luxury five-star hotel is a dormitory and has all kinds of living facilities, if you want to buy various equipment, you are embarrassed to take out enough redemption points.
